Our Way to Fight

Peace-Work Under Siege in Israel-Palestine

Michael Riordon

Our Way to Fight follows the dangerous lives of non-violent peace activists in Israel and Palestine. It explores crises that stirred them to act, the risks they face, and small victories that sustain them.

Michael Riordon takes us to thousand year-old olive groves, besieged villages, refugee camps, checkpoints and barracks. In the face of deepening conflict, Our Way to Fight offers courageous grassroots action on both sides of the wall, and points the way to a liveable future. These engaging stories will provide inspiration to peace activists in Israel, Palestine, and across the world.

About the Author

Michael Riordon author of three previous titles with Between the Lines is an award winning documentary producer and has had numerous articles published.
